Abstract :
We present improvements to a recently proposed model-based segmentation strategy, called Clouds. We demonstrate the usefulness of the new model Cloud Bank in the automatic MR-image segmentation of the brain (without medulla and spinal cord), the cerebellum, and each brain hemisphere. These structures are connected in several parts, imposing serious challenges for segmentation. The results indicate that the new model is a fast and accurate tool to eliminate user´s intervention or, at least, reduce it to simple corrections, in the context of brain image segmentation.
